Breast Cancer Research Stamp Reauthorization Act of 2015 This bill reauthorizes through December 31, 2019, provisions requiring the U.S. Postal Service to issue a special postage stamp for first-class mail that costs more than the regular first-class stamp to raise funds for breast cancer research. Agencies receiving these funds from the Postal Service must use them on breast cancer research.…
